Double-Declining-Balance Method
A method of accelerated depreciation where an asset's book value is reduced at double the rate of its straight-line depreciation.
MACRS
Stands for Modified Accelerated Cost Recovery System, which is a method of depreciation used for tax purposes in the United States that allows for faster depreciation of assets.
Capital Expenditure
Capital utilized by a firm for the procurement or refurbishment of solid assets including real estate, production plants, or hardware.
Plant Assets
Long-term tangible assets that are used in the production of goods and services, such as machinery, buildings, and equipment.
